Why These Are the Top Mazda Repair Auto Repair Shops in Inman

** The Mazda repair market for Inman residents is characterized by a "hub-and-spoke" model, where residents typically drive to nearby Spartanburg for specialized service. The market is moderately competitive, with the dealership (Tony Stewart Mazda) setting the benchmark for OEM specialization and pricing. Independent shops like Tune-Up Plus and high-end specialists like Foreign Cars Italia offer competitive alternatives, often at a lower labor rate, but require due diligence to confirm expertise on specific Mazda systems like rotary engines or performance tuning. Average quality is good, with several competent options within a 20-minute drive. Typical pricing for standard services (oil change, brake work) is competitive with national averages, but complex diagnostics and specialized repairs (e.g., transmission, turbo) will command premium rates, especially at the dealership and the high-end specialist. It is important to note that for the most niche service requested—**rotary engine work**—no shops within a reasonable distance of Inman openly advertise this expertise. Owners of RX-series vehicles would likely need to seek out dedicated rotary specialists in larger metropolitan areas like Charlotte or Atlanta.
